Since successful completion of the 12 mile foot march and obstacle course are required for graduation you would not be able to attend. AR 350-1 states that you're able to attend schools while on both types of profiles, as long as the limitations imposed do not prevent you from completing the course graduation requirements. Your schools NCO needs retraining.

From their website:
"Must have a physical on file (dated within five years), have a minimum profile serial of 111121
(PULHES), have passed the APFT within 30 days from the class start date and meet the Army
height and weight standards IAW AR 600-9."
http://www.campbell.army.mil/SiteAssets/TSAAS/AAS/AASLT%20packet%20instructions.pdf
http://www.campbell.army.mil/Tenant/Pages/TSAAS.aspx
They do have a waiver process, but there's no guarantee.

SPC Zirkle, I was stationed at Ft. Campbell for over 2 years, and entered that assignment with a P2 run at OPD profile that only allowed me to perform the 2.5 mile walk on the APFT. At the TSAASLT school, they do not check for profiles upon entry of the school however, they will ask the class during an "amnesty" period if anyone has a profile that limits them from performing the tasks required to graduate. Also, your Company and BN level organizations should be screening who has a profile. I will tell you this, I attended and graduated with a P2 profile, only because it was something I really wanted to accomplish, and show my Soldiers that you can bounce back from adversity. If you can attend without injuring yourself and hindering your career, I encourage you to attempt to go.

Airborne school will not even allow you to enter the grounds on a P2 profile if it limits your ability to perform any of the tasks required to graduate, which is the standard for any school. Unlike Air Assault School, you have to go through an Airborne physical to even make it into the course, which will identify if you have a limiting condition.
